
What better way to kick off the New Zealand Film Festival, but with this Joss Whedon-produced horror flick? Although referring to The Cabin In The Woods simply as a horror film does Whedon, and his director (and co-writer) Drew Goddard, a series injustice. The two have taken the genre, turned it on its head and forced it to look at itself. Critic Roger Ebert has described it as “a final exam for fanboys”. If it is, this is the most fun you’ll have sitting an exam this year.
